Today was the last day on the job for Corpus Christi Fire Department Captain James Brown.

At 56 years old, Brown is retiring from the department after 36 years of service.

Brown has served CCFD as Captain for the last 15 years and as the department’s public information officer for six years.

Brown says what he’ll miss most is the camaraderie and brotherhood that exists at any fire station.

Brown officially retires on Jan. 20, and says he looks forward to spending more time with his wife, children and grandchildren.
